Subject: Re: 87 900S Clutch


genonopsamoudstate.edu wrote: > ... > I attach a tube filled with fluid when I open the bleeder valve. ... Do you still have enough pressure to release the clutch? Anyway it's easier to bleed the system at the connection from the tube to the master cylinder (the highest point) than at the bleeder valve at the slave cylinder (the lowest point) Air in the system will collect at the high point, not way down at the slave cylinder. I never understood why the bleeder valve was down there, the same with the bleeder valve at the rear brakes of a 96. These are below the hose connection. Design flaw? MH ('78 95 '79 96)
